Hexapus
Taxonomy
Hexapus was named by De Haan (1833) [Sepkoski's age data: T Eo-m R]. It is extant. It is the type genus of Hexapodidae, Hexapodoidea.
It was assigned to Hexapodinae by Imaizumi (1959); to Decapoda by Sepkoski (2002); and to Hexapodidae by Schweitzer and Feldmann (2001), Collins et al. (2003), Schweitzer (2005), Karasawa and Schweitzer (2006), Schweitzer et al. (2010) and Schweitzer et al. (2022).
